When Cao Cao led an army to conquer the south, two major factions emerged: One led by Zhang Zhao and the other led by Zhou Yu and Lu Su. Zhang Zhao, a prominent official from the state of Wu, was in favor of diplomacy with the north and did not want to go to war.
